Software Development Engineer II, Amazon

Global technology company leading in e-commerce, cloud computing, and artificial intelligence
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
Finance

Description For Software Development Engineer II, Amazon

Amazon's Financial Technology Team is seeking a talented Software Development Engineer to join their innovative team focused on building high-performance, globally scalable financial systems. This role offers an exciting opportunity to work on systems that process billions in global financial transactions annually. As part of a small development team, you'll leverage AWS cloud services to design and implement scalable solutions that impact hundreds of millions of customers worldwide.

The position involves working with cutting-edge technology to create next-generation distributed financial systems. You'll be responsible for designing flexible solutions, implementing complex algorithms, and ensuring robust system architecture. The role requires expertise in data structures, object-oriented programming, and distributed systems design.

Working at Amazon means joining a culture of innovation where you'll own your systems end-to-end and influence technology directions with global impact. You'll collaborate with best-in-class professionals in an agile environment, continuously improving platform capabilities and customer experience. The role offers exposure to AWS cloud platform and its various products, providing opportunities to grow your technical expertise.

The ideal candidate should be results-oriented, thrive in fast-paced environments, and enjoy tackling complex business challenges. You'll be part of a team that values technical excellence, customer obsession, and innovative problem-solving. This position offers the unique opportunity to work on financial technology at scale, making it perfect for engineers passionate about building robust, secure, and efficient financial systems.

Last updated 20 minutes ago

Responsibilities For Software Development Engineer II, Amazon

  • Design and develop services that facilitate global financial transactions
  • Deliver customer experience by improving platform, code and services for receivables globally
  • Build services/integration for Financial Applications
  • Design and implement integration patterns for the system
  • Partner with other teams to understand features and identify opportunities
  • Define and implement engineering best practices
  • Drive architecture and technology choices for FinTech accounting products
  • Design, develop and deploy software solutions for Amazon accounting needs
  • Maintain code quality, security, readability, and maintainability

Requirements For Software Development Engineer II, Amazon

Java
  • 3+ years of non-internship professional software development experience
  • 2+ years of design or architecture experience
  • Experience programming with at least one software programming language
  • Experience with design patterns, reliability and scaling of systems

Interested in this job?

Jobs Related To Amazon Software Development Engineer II, Amazon

SDE (KDS Phone Screen Req), Kinesis Data Streams

Software Development Engineer position at Amazon working on Kinesis Data Streams, building real-time data processing solutions at scale.

Software Dev Engineer -Test II, FireTV Product QA- Mainline Quality and System Releases

Amazon Fire TV seeks experienced SDET to architect automation frameworks and lead quality initiatives for next-generation entertainment features.

Software Development Engineer in Test II, Vizzini (FireTV Voice)

Software Development Engineer in Test II position at Amazon's FireTV Voice team, focusing on building and maintaining test automation solutions for voice interface technology.

Software Dev Engineer, Amazon Connect

Software Development Engineer role at Amazon Connect, building cloud-based contact center solutions using AWS services, AI, and ML technologies.

Software Development Engineer, EC2 VPC, NEAT Engineering Safety

Software Development Engineer position at Amazon's EC2 VPC team, focusing on cloud networking infrastructure and automation.